A double-glazed window is a unit of two insulated glass panes, which are hermetically sealed together with spacers, as well as other components. These create a pocket of air in between the two glass panes which acts as an insulator. The air pockets may be filled with a variety of gases, including krypton and argon.

These windows are more efficient at reducing heat loss than conventional single-pane aluminum-framed windows. According to the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) you could save as much as $17,490 over 30 years when you replace your single-pane windows with new double-pane windows certified by Energy Star.

Replacing windows is a cost-effective way to improve comfort in your home. Double-paned windows are more efficient than single-paned windows. They reduce heat loss in the winter, and cooling costs during the summer. They also cut down on outside noise pollution. Double-pane windows also shield interior furniture and fabrics from UV rays that harm our furniture.

The cost of replacing a double-pane windows will differ based on the kind of glass you pick. Double-paned windows with low-e coatings or gas fills could be more costly, but they offer better insulation and energy efficiency. A professional can assist you in choosing the best type of glass for your home.
